Murray R. Spiegel's is a classic textbook primarily known for its clear, problem-oriented approach to ordinary and partial differential equations. Originally published in 1958 with subsequent editions (including 1967 and 1981), it bridges the gap between pure theory and practical engineering/scientific applications. Table of Contents (Summary)
